Glock 17

Officer Hawkings (Stephen McHattie) and Deputy (Sitara Hewitt) and Patrolman (Rodney Barnes) carry holstered Glock 17 pistols.

3rd Generation Glock 17 - 9x19mm. Note the finger grooves, thumb reliefs, and accessory rail on the frame, which differentiate it from the older model.

J.C. Higgins Model 20

Little Rabbit (Joe Silvaggio) can be seen using J.C. Higgins Model 20 at the one scene. Sarah Morgan (Katharine Isabelle) briefly posses his shotgun. Another shotgun is seen in the police car, most likely, a single movie prop was used.

J.C. Higgins Model 20 - 12 gauge
